Induction heating heat treatment
Inductive heating is a non-contact heating process used to heat ferromagnetic materials such as steel and iron. In this process, an alternating current flowing through a coil creates an oscillating magnetic field, which induces eddy currents in the material being heated. This phenomenon, known as ......
